黑狐家游戏

数据库与数据仓库的对比,数据库与数据仓库,系统架构、功能与应用领域的对比分析

欧气 0 0

本文目录导读:

数据库与数据仓库的对比,数据库与数据仓库,系统架构、功能与应用领域的对比分析

图片来源于网络,如有侵权联系删除

  1. 系统架构
  2. 功能
  3. 应用领域

随着信息技术的发展,数据库和数据仓库已成为企业信息化建设的重要基石,两者在数据管理、应用场景等方面有着密切的联系,但同时也存在明显的区别,本文将从系统架构、功能与应用领域等方面对数据库与数据仓库进行对比分析,以期为相关从业者提供参考。

系统架构

1、数据库

数据库是一种按照数据结构来组织、存储和管理数据的系统,它主要面向应用层,提供数据存储、查询、更新、删除等基本功能,数据库系统通常由以下几部分组成:

(1)数据模型:如关系模型、层次模型、网状模型等。

(2)数据库管理系统(DBMS):负责数据库的创建、维护、查询、备份等操作。

(3)应用程序:通过数据库管理系统提供的接口,实现对数据库的操作。

2、数据仓库

数据仓库是一种面向主题、集成、稳定、随时间变化的数据集合,用于支持企业决策,它主要面向分析层,提供数据挖掘、数据报表、数据挖掘等功能,数据仓库系统通常由以下几部分组成:

(1)数据源:包括企业内部和外部的数据源。

(2)数据集成:将数据源中的数据按照一定的规则进行清洗、转换、整合。

(3)数据存储:采用星型模型、雪花模型等数据模型对数据进行存储。

数据库与数据仓库的对比,数据库与数据仓库,系统架构、功能与应用领域的对比分析

图片来源于网络,如有侵权联系删除

(4)数据访问:提供数据查询、报表、数据挖掘等功能。

功能

1、数据库

(1)数据存储:数据库提供高效的数据存储能力,满足应用层对数据的需求。

(2)数据查询:数据库支持SQL语言进行数据查询,操作简单、方便。

(3)事务处理:数据库支持事务处理,保证数据的一致性和完整性。

(4)数据安全:数据库提供用户权限管理、数据加密等功能,保障数据安全。

2、数据仓库

(1)数据集成:数据仓库将来自多个数据源的数据进行整合,提供统一的数据视图。

(2)数据挖掘:数据仓库支持数据挖掘技术,挖掘潜在的价值信息。

(3)数据报表:数据仓库提供丰富的报表功能,满足企业决策需求。

(4)数据可视化:数据仓库支持数据可视化技术,使数据更加直观易懂。

数据库与数据仓库的对比,数据库与数据仓库,系统架构、功能与应用领域的对比分析

图片来源于网络,如有侵权联系删除

应用领域

1、数据库

(1)企业级应用:如ERP、CRM、HR等系统。

(2)互联网应用:如电子商务、在线支付、社交媒体等。

(3)嵌入式系统:如智能设备、物联网等。

2、数据仓库

(1)企业级决策支持:如市场分析、销售预测、风险评估等。

(2)行业应用:如金融、电信、医疗、零售等。

(3)政府部门:如城市规划、公共安全、社会保障等。

数据库与数据仓库在系统架构、功能与应用领域等方面存在明显区别,数据库主要面向应用层,提供数据存储、查询、更新、删除等基本功能;而数据仓库主要面向分析层,提供数据挖掘、数据报表、数据挖掘等功能,在实际应用中,数据库和数据仓库相互补充,共同为企业信息化建设提供有力支持。

标签: #数据库与数据仓库的区别和联系表格

黑狐家游戏
  • 评论列表

留言评论